* Castle Pass and Round Valley Snowshoe
A great trip with the ENBAX Meetup Group.
We shoed up to Castle Pass, then down into Round Valley and the Peter Grubb Hut where we had lunch. Then, back to the Pass and a climb up Andesite Peak.
The snow conditions were outrageous with 5 feet of fresh powder, and sun/clouds/snow flurries during the day.
